Emma Bonino, leader of abortion and divorce battles that changed Italy, dies at 78
Emma Bonino, a prominent Italian politician known for her work with the Radical Party, has died at 78

Emma Bonino, leader of abortion and divorce battles that changed Italy, dies at 78(opens original report in a new tab)Emma Bonino, who rose to political prominence as a leader of campaigns by the Radical Party that legalized abortion and divorce in the 1970s in heavily Roman Catholic Italy, against the objections of the Vatican, has… — NBC News
